Taylor walked one and struck out two in the bottom of the 13th inning to earn his first save in Wednesday's 5-4 win over the Cardinals.

Manager John Farrell had already burned closer Craig Kimbrel in the ninth inning when the game was tied, so he had to wing it in the extra frames. Taylor was the last man standing, the eighth reliever used in the game. Prior to Wednesday, Taylor had been used mostly in low-leverage and long-relief situations.
